Transformative learning in the setting of religious healers: A case study of consultative mental health workshops with religious healers, Ethiopia
OBJECTIVE: Psychiatric interventions that consider the socio-cultural and spiritual traditions of patients are needed to address stigma and improve access to mental health services.
